				<description>&#060;p&#062;The cobbler's issue might be more with the patent than with the stain removal. It might also make dying more tricky because the glossiness of the patent finish might resist the dye, or give a splotchy look.&#060;/p&#062;
&#060;p&#062;I'd test whatever product you choose in an inconspicuous place to see how it affects the patent finish to avoid ending up with a bleached, rough spot on the shoe. I've seen patent leather cleaners in some shoe shops so they might be worth a try.
